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Priesthill & Darnley to Hatch End start from as little as £35.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Priesthill & Darnley to Hatch End start from £128.70 one way, or £183.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Priesthill & Darnley to Hatch End are available for £201.10 one way, or £402.20 return

Facilities and Services at the Station

While Priesthill & Darnley may not offer the grandeur of larger terminals, it ensures that necessary services are within your reach. Ticket machines are ready to assist you, allowing you to collect pre-purchased tickets seamlessly. Though there is no manned ticket office, the presence of smartcard validators keeps it modern and efficient. Accessibility-wise, the station provides part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ility needs on one side of the station, although it's noted that embarking on certain platforms could require extra care due to stepping distances.

In terms of assistance, travelers will find help points to address basic inquiries and receive updates via departure screens and announcements. Those in need of more extensive support might find assistance lacking, as staff help isn't consistently available. For any issues or lost items, assistance is reachable through customer service contacts, and CCTV ensures an added element of security.

Station Facilities at Hatch End

Hatch End might be a small station, but it is equipped with key facilities that cater to the needs of its travelers. There’s a ticket office open from Monday to Friday, between 07:30 to 10:10, and ticket machines for easy purchases at any time. If you’ve booked your tickets online, you're in luck, as you can collect them conveniently at these machines as well. Access for those requiring special assistance is reasonably catered for, with step-free access available on the northbound platform and staff ready to lend a helping hand via help points. However, do note there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ities available on-site. While refreshments and shopping options are not available, there are multiple seating areas, offering a comfortable waiting spot before your train departs.

Getting Around: Transport Links

Seamless transport connections are crucial, and Hatch End provides several options. For those affected by rail work or disruptions, the rail replacement services ensure you can continue your journey with ease. Buses from bus stop 'X' on Uxbridge Road will take you to either Watford Junction northbound or Harrow & Wealdstone southbound. For taxi services, although there isn’t a dedicated rank, a taxi office is conveniently located right outside the station entrance. Additionally, the closest Underground connection is the Harrow & Wealdstone station, just a short 6-minute train journey away. These comprehensive links make Hatch End an accessible hub for onward travel.
